SHOCKING ACT OF KINDNESS FROM A FORMER NICKELODEON STAR

Daniel Curtis Lee, best known for his role on Ned’s Declassified School Survival Guide, has shown what true compassion looks like by stepping in to help his former co-star, Tylor Chase, during a very difficult moment in his life. His actions have reminded many people that kindness behind the scenes matters just as much as success on screen.

According to reports, Daniel Curtis Lee personally helped Tylor by making sure he had food to eat and a safe place to stay. He went beyond words of support by checking Tylor into a motel, ensuring that he was no longer living without shelter. In a time when many people turn away or stay silent, Daniel chose to show up.

Tylor Chase, who also starred on Ned’s Declassified, has been open about the hardships he has faced, including experiencing homelessness. His situation sparked concern and empathy from fans who grew up watching the show and remembering the joy it brought to their childhoods.

Daniel’s response stood out because it was immediate, personal, and genuine. There were no cameras, no publicity stunts, and no expectation of praise—just one person helping another when it truly mattered. That kind of support can change the course of someone’s life.
